Compensation
Hourly base pay rate is $15.10 - $22.69/hour. The hourly base rate may vary within the anticipated range based on factors such as the ultimate location of the position and the selected candidate’s knowledge, skills, and abilities. Position may be eligible for additional compensation that may include commission (annual, monthly, etc.) and/or an incentive program.Job Description
- Organize and maintain the placement of vehicles within the designated zone or move area to the defined standard established by lot operations leadership
- Responsible for continuous improvement efforts relating to safety and efficient movement of vehicles in and out of their assigned zone area
- Move vehicles and stage them in a safe arrangement to their proper work destinations to eliminate multiple drop off points and less than full loads
- Confirm that all vehicles can operate safely, and engage service and towing teams when inoperable vehicles are found
- Communicate with crew leaders and managers regarding the status of inventory levels within the defined move area and make the decision of what is priority
- Set an example in behavior by championing Cox/Manheim values and ensuring that all employees are treated with respect
- Implement all company policies and procedures related to employee and customer conduct
- Be a visible representation of Manheim’s safety commitment by following all safety and health procedures, and modeling the behaviors related to these directives
- Perform other duties as assigned by management
- May be required to work overtime as business needs dictate
Minimum Requirements:
- High School Diploma/GED plus 3 years of related work experience, OR any degree or certification above a High School Diploma/GED plus 1 year of related work experience, OR 5 years of related work experience.
- Safe drivers needed; valid driver’s license required.
